US Stocks Surge to New Records as Tech Sector Shines; Oil Prices Slide Amid Iran Diplomacy

The US stock market reached unprecedented closing highs, driven primarily by gains in the technology sector. Meanwhile, oil prices experienced a decline linked to ongoing diplomatic efforts in Iran.

On April 24, 2026, US stocks achieved record closing highs, showcasing a strong performance in the technology sector.

The surge in stock prices reflects investor confidence, particularly in tech companies that have been pivotal in driving market gains.

In contrast, oil prices fell, a movement attributed to signs of progress in diplomatic discussions regarding Iran.
